ASCII Command Guide
The following tables list all the ASCII commands recognized by
the terminal. Table F-1 lists all commands recognized in native
mode, the WY-SO+, the ADM 31, the ADDS Viewpoint A2, and
the Hazeltine 1500 terminals. Table F-2 lists all commands
recognized in native mode and the TeleVideo family terminals.
Table F-3 lists commands recognized in PC terminal mode.
In Tables F-1 and F-2, columns other than the native mode
column show the support for the command in other ASCII
personalities according to the following notations:
Same
=
Same as native code (code is native to other terminal
also)
Wyse
=
Wyse enhancement-code not native to other terminal,
but always executed
ENH
=
Wyse enhancement-code not native to other terminal,
but executed in enhanced mode
A blank in any column indicates that the command is not
supported. Variables are shown in italics. Their values are given
at the end of the tables (page F-18) according to the reference
numbers in brackets after the command description, e.g. {21].
